Multan Customs collects Rs4386.173m in November

MULTAN: The Model Customs Collectorate collected Rs4386.173 million during the month of November of Fiscal Year 2017-18.

The Collectorarte of Multan Customs was assigned Rs4554.64 million revenue collection target from Federal Board of Revenue for the month of November while it collected Rs.4386.173 million against the set target.

Multan Customs Collectorate collected revenue under the heads of customs duty, sales tax, income tax and federal excise duty (FED) during the above said period. It collected Rs1064.837 million under customs duty against the set target of Rs1149.020 million during month of November of the on-going fiscal year 2017-18.Multan Customs collected Customs duty of almost 92.7 % revenue during November 2017-18.

The Model Customs Collectorate has collected Rs.3266.569 million sales taxes against the assigned revenue collection target of Rs3357.92 in the November of monetary year 2017-18.

It collected Rs.30.820 millions in wake of federal excise duty tax during the month of November against the set target of Rs.28.89 million. The Collectorate of Customs collected more than 100 % collection and it showed almost 6.75 percent growths in the revenue collection during November.

The Collectorate of Customs collected Rs.21.837 million against set revenue collection target of Rs.18.81 million during November of fiscal year 2017-18.Multan Customs has collected additional sales tax of Rs.2.110 million for the duration of November 2017-18.

However, Multan Customs collected was able to collect Rs4045.407 million overall revenue during the corresponding economic year 2017 18 due to effective strategy of Collectorate.
